Responsibilities:
- Collaborate with Estimating during the Preconstruction Phase.
- Read and Interpret Construction Plans and Specifications.
- Mentor less experienced Project Management staff on the daily duties required to manage a construction project effectively.
- Work with your Team's existing Owners, Architects, Engineers, and Subcontractors to establish long-term relationships to identify and obtain future project opportunities.
- Oversee the Subcontractor and Vendor procurement by supervising the completion of the buyout, scope of work review, contract writing, insurance, bonding reviews, etc.
- Guide the research and recommendation of resolutions to drawing interpretation problems, conflicts, and errors.
- Manage the Team that processes all Submittals, RFI's, Change Order Proposals, Owner Billings, Time Sheet Management, Subcontractor/Vendor Billings, Monthly Reports, etc.
- Ensure the preparation of timely Owner Billings via verifying work-in-place quantities/billings from Subcontractors and Suppliers.
- Verify the production of accurate monthly cost projections, which forecast total estimated costs at completion.
- Oversight of creating and monitoring Project Schedules and production of progress updates.
